Intrinsic Pathway
A cascade of clotting factors leading to the formation of a blood clot, activated from within the vessel, without the need for external tissue damage.
Factor III
Also known as tissue factor, a protein involved in the initiation of blood clotting by activating the extrinsic pathway.
Factor VII
A blood coagulation factor involved in the initiation of the clotting process.
Factor X
A clotting factor, also known as Stuart-Prower factor, that is crucial in the coagulation cascade leading to blood clotting.
